Signal-detection Theory
A framework for understanding how individuals discern between important stimuli and background noise under conditions of uncertainty.
Hit
In the context of memory recall, a correct identification or recognition of a previously encountered stimulus.
False Alarm
An instance in which a warning or signal is given for a danger that fails to materialize, leading to an unnecessary or mistaken response.
Correct Rejection
In signal detection theory, the correct identification that a target stimulus is not present.
